WebUnivariate Time Series Imputation in R by Steffen Moritz, Alexis Sardá, Thomas Bartz-Beielstein, Martin Zaefferer and Jörg Stork Abstract Missing values in datasets are a well-known problem and there are quite a lot of R packages offering imputation functions. But while imputation in general is well covered within R, it is hard WebImputation (replacement) of missing values in univariate time series. Offers several imputation functions and missing data plots. Available imputation algorithms include: 'Mean', 'LOCF', 'Interpolation', 'Moving Average', 'Seasonal Decomposition', 'Kalman Smoothing on Structural Time Series models', 'Kalman Smoothing on ARIMA models'. WebThe imputeTS package specializes on univariate time series imputation. It offers multiple state-of-the-art imputation algorithm implementations along with plotting functions for time series missing data statistics. WebMay 12, 2024 · 1.1. Mean and Mode Imputation. We can use SimpleImputer function from scikit-learn to replace missing values with a fill value. SimpleImputer function has a parameter called strategy that gives us four possibilities to choose the imputation method: strategy='mean' replaces missing values using the mean of the column.
